Alan (the Lone Librarian) Teder
Alan (the Lone Librarian) Teder is on page 336 of 339
5. Keller’s Obligation *** Keller is reluctant to take on a job when he discovers the target is not only a juvenile but also a fellow stamp collector. He decides his obligation is to ensure the future of stamp collecting and will take out the client instead.

Alan (the Lone Librarian) Teder
Alan (the Lone Librarian) Teder is on page 314 of 339
4. Keller’s Sideline **** Keller wants out of the hit man racket but needs to keep busy. His body feels too old to continue doing housing renovation work. Why not turn his stamp collecting hobby into a business and become a stamp broker / seller?
